A copy of the request is below.

When I use GIMP I sometimes use the alpha channel for things like bump maps,
specular maps or even parallax maps and would be good if there was a 
check box
when you right-click the alpha layer that would enable/disable it's use for
transparency.

This could have the same effect as using the threshold alpha with a 
setting of
0 while it's disabled.

Another way to do it could be if you make the alpha channel invisible it 
would
look like the threshold alpha mentioned above and when only the alpha 
channel
is selected then you could edit and apply effects to the alpha channel 
as if it
were a custom channel.

This could apply with all channels but I believe the alpha channel needs 
this
the most.
